Last year St. Norbert School was named a 2021 National Blue-Ribbon School of Excellence for the second time. This honor was given to 325 schools nationally, of which only 26 were private schools.  The state of Pennsylvania had 13 schools receive this honor.  Out of those 13 schools only 4 were Catholic schools, all of which were from the Archdiocese of Philadelphia.  We are proud to be a two-time winner of this award. 

I am proud to share that our Terra Nova testing scores are above the local, diocese and national levels, and every year our eighth graders earn significant scholarships for high school.
